Giovanni "Gianni" Musy (3 August 1931 – 7 October 2011) was an Italian actor and voice actor.

Contents

Biography

Born in Milan, the son of actors Enrico Glori and Gianna Pacetti, he started working as a child actor at eleven years old [1] and studied at the Accademia di Belle Arti in his hometown. [1] Starting from the late 1950s, Musy began an intense activity as a character actor, often being cast in villainous roles. [1] Musy became best known through his television work, notably the RAI TV series La freccia nera, Le inchieste del commissario Maigret , E le stelle stanno a guardare and Dov'è Anna?. [1] [2] Also remembered for playing distinctive characters in some of his film work, [2] in 1993 Musy portrayed Sicilian mafioso Tommaso Buscetta in Giuseppe Ferrara's film Giovanni Falcone ; despite panning the end result, critics still praised the actors. [3]

Musy was also very active as a voice dubbing artist. [1] [2] [3] He provided the Italian-dubbed voice of Dumbledore (portrayed by Richard Harris and Michael Gambon) in the Harry Potter film franchise as well as Gandalf (portrayed by Ian McKellen) in The Lord of the Rings . He sometimes dubbed actors such as Charlton Heston, Marlon Brando, Christopher Plummer, Sean Connery, George Peppard and James Coburn in some of their films. In his animated roles, Musy voiced Giuseppe Garibaldi in the Italian film L'eroe dei due mondi, directed by Guido Manuli in 1994 and he also served as the Italian voice of Zeus in Hercules and Billy Bones in Treasure Planet . [4]

Musy died before being able to post-syncronize his own dialogue for his final film role in The Day of the Siege: September Eleven 1683 . This role was filled in by Sergio Graziani. [4]

Personal life

From his marriage to actress Rada Rassimov, he had two daughters, Mascia, who works as a stage actress, and Stella, who works as a voice dubbing actress.

Death

Musy died in Mentana of a long illness on October 7, 2011 at the age of 80.

Claudio Moneta is an Italian voice actor. He contributed to voicing characters in animation, video games, sitcoms, and more. He is very well known for providing the voice of the title character in the Italian language version of the Nickelodeon animated series SpongeBob SquarePants and Barney Stinson, portrayed by Neil Patrick Harris, in the sit-com How I Met Your Mother. He is also known for voicing Shadow the Hedgehog in the Sonic franchise, Kakashi Hatake in Naruto and Naruto: Shippuden, and Son Goku in Dragon Ball Super. The role of Kakashi Hatake was temporarily filled by fellow voice actor Gianluca Iacono between 2010 and 2011, due to a motorbike incident suffered by Moneta. He was also replaced in Mass Effect 2 because of that accident as well.
